Source: Virginia Department of Education, Office of Child Care Licensing- Violation
8VAC20-780-520-A · Non-prescription over-the-counter skin products shall not be kept or used beyond the expiration date of the product.
In the Toddler room, Aquaphor had expired March 2022 and was used for a child on January 22, 2026.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-260-B · Annual approval from the health department shall be provided.
The center?s annual health inspection was past due by five months and had not been completed.
- Violation
22.1-289.035-B-4 · Based on review of record, the center failed to conduct the required out of state background checks for all staff who had lived out of state within the past five years.
Evidence: 1. Staff #1?s start date was 08/05/2024. Staff #1 stated on the sworn disclosure dated 07/20/2024 that they had lived in Pennsylvania and Ohio within the last five years. 2. There was no out of state sex offender registry check on file for Staff #1 for either state. 3. There was no out of state central registry search request for Staff #1 for either state.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-320-B · Based on observation and interview, the center failed to ensure that each restroom provided for children is supplied with running warm water.
Evidence: 1. In the restroom for the preschool children, all six sink only had cold running water. 2. Staff #4 confirm that none of the sinks in the restroom had warm running water.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-510-B · Based on review of records and interview, the center failed to have written authorization from
the parent when administering medication. Evidence: 1. Documentation confirmed that Zyrtec had been administered to child #7 on 5/11/2023, in response to a suspected allergic reaction as prescribed in the instructions on the Food Allergy and Anaphylaxis Emergency Care Plan in the child?s file. Although the center called the parent before administering the Zyrtec, there was no written parent permission on file authorizing the center to administer Zyrtec for Child #7. 2. Staff #1 confirmed that there was no written parent permission on file to administer Zyrtec for Child #7.
- Violation
8VAC20-780-550-D · Based on review of records and interview, the center failed to implement a monthly practice evacuation drill.
Evidence: 1. Review of the evacuation drill log revealed that there was no evacuation drill conducted in July of 2022, October of 2022 and November of 2022. 2. Staff #10 confirmed that the evacuation drills were not conducted.
- Violation
22.1-289.035-B-4 · Based on review of records, the center failed to obtain two out of state Abuse and Neglect Searches for staff by end of the 30th day of employment.
Evidence: 1. Staff #3?s file indicated hire date of 06/13/2022. 2. Staff #3?s Sworn Statement listed Virginia and one additional state as lived in within the last 5 years. 3. A driver?s license provided from Staff #3 was from a third state not listed on the Sworn Statement indicating residency within the last 5 years. 4. Staff #3 confirmed that they had lived in all three states within the last 5 years. 5. Staff #5 confirmed that an Out of State Abuse and Neglect Search had not been completed for Staff #3 from either of the 2 additional states.
